Mission Statement

The Pitt Legal Income Sharing Foundation is a federally recognized nonprofit 501c3 organization that was founded 29 years ago to foster the important relationship between Pitt Law students and the nonprofit and public service sector. We are made up of an executive board of students, general body student members and a faculty advisor. Our goal is to raise at least $50,000 this year, which represents 15 full time or 31 part time scholarships for University of Pittsburgh School of Law students.

Description

PLISF is a student-run 501(c)(3) fundraising organization that awards grants to Pitt Law students pursuing unpaid, public interest summer internships.
